Khadroth Posted February 9, 2012 Share Posted February 9, 2012 (edited) Similar to consulars/inquisitors speeding across the gap in the second area of voidstar, Knights/Warriors can leap to a target across, though only if they're standing in the middle area, or else the force fields will prevent you from being able to target them. Delavager Posted February 10, 2012 Author Share Posted February 10, 2012 (edited) I don't get how you jump the gap in the second area of Voidstar... first there are the red walls that prevent you from going through, second I've never even come close to jumping that far with force sprint on. Enlighten me please. I've only successfully done it twice. Basically if you spawn as an attack and just go straight, there is an extended area between the gap. If you time it perfectly you can force speed then jump and make it to the other end. I mostly die when trying to do this but have done it successfully a couple times. I'll try to find a video of it. Phalandar Posted February 11, 2012 Share Posted February 11, 2012 One thing that I did not see mention are in Huttball, if you are a Vanguard/Powertech or Shadow/Assassin and you are standing on the respawn ledge, you can pull the ball carrier up to the ledge instantly killing them and causing the ball to respawn in the middle. Gelious Posted February 13, 2012 Share Posted February 13, 2012 (edited) Here is a tip for Civil War. Suppose your team is trying to take enemy's turret. You came to help and see the fighting is going on pretty far from the turret with no defenders close to the gun itself. Go to the gun and try to take it. There is a chance that enemy is so busy trying to kill your team that they will not notice what you are doing.
